SiTime Acquired By MegaChips For $200M
Sunnyvale-based
SiTime
, a provider of MEMs-based, analog semiconductor chips used for timing, has been acquired by
Megachips
. The deal was worth $200M in cash. The deal had been announced in October. According to the firms, SiTime will retain its name and continue to operate as a wholly owned subsidiary of Megachips.
